Transaction 4fca8246987d78bc71a0372fa6d5205f61acbf2ff56b4de2d79333f359a83ba4
1 Input
1 Output
-
4fca8246987d78bc71a0372fa6d5205f61acbf2ff56b4de2d79333f359a83ba4:0
- value
- 668254
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49ab60b4df26990b9d864048032a04c68d5bcdfe OP_EQUAL
- address
- 38QYZ5m5N5bTUKcTi6a9sz6ddDXHSNcNrb